Output 211ac5bd53b88dfd3bb3311d86ec4d90c36ecd6efa9829701a0b445e8313d771:146

value
433176
script pubkey
OP_0 OP_PUSHBYTES_20 5b3cf1d862ed75a484a9d4b052ae5f65ffe8382c
address
bc1qtv70rkrza466fp9f6jc99tjlvhl7swpv50w0tz
transaction
211ac5bd53b88dfd3bb3311d86ec4d90c36ecd6efa9829701a0b445e8313d771
confirmations
36079
spent
true